Media Search - Macaulay Library and eBird

Filters

Filters

Search results

  1. Indian Spot-billed Duck - ML642873443
    Anonymous
    Pune, Maharashtra, India
  2. Indian Spot-billed Duck - ML642849846
    Tiruppur, Tamil Nadu, India
  3. Indian Spot-billed Duck - ML642846902
    Bemetara, Chhattisgarh, India
  4. Indian Spot-billed Duck - ML642846898
    Bemetara, Chhattisgarh, India
  5. Indian Spot-billed Duck - ML642844659
    Mandya, Karnataka, India
  6. Indian Spot-billed Duck - ML642843933
    Mandya, Karnataka, India
  7. Indian Spot-billed Duck - ML642816496
    Murali Rajagopalan
    Thoothukudi, Tamil Nadu, India
  8. Indian Spot-billed Duck - ML642813457
    Agra, Uttar Pradesh, India
  9. Indian Spot-billed Duck - ML642811647
    Thoothukudi, Tamil Nadu, India
  10. Indian Spot-billed Duck - ML642811649
    Thoothukudi, Tamil Nadu, India
  11. Indian Spot-billed Duck - ML642811651
    Thoothukudi, Tamil Nadu, India
  12. Indian Spot-billed Duck - ML642811648
    Thoothukudi, Tamil Nadu, India
  13. Indian Spot-billed Duck - ML642811650
    Thoothukudi, Tamil Nadu, India
  14. Indian Spot-billed Duck - ML642811645
    Thoothukudi, Tamil Nadu, India
  15. Indian Spot-billed Duck - ML642811644
    Thoothukudi, Tamil Nadu, India
  16. Indian Spot-billed Duck - ML642811646
    Thoothukudi, Tamil Nadu, India
  17. Indian Spot-billed Duck - ML642809906
    Mumbai Suburban, Maharashtra, India
  18. Indian Spot-billed Duck - ML642809200
    Mehedi Hassan
    Goalpara, Assam, India
  19. Indian Spot-billed Duck - ML642804059
    SUBHASH GHULE
    Kachchh, Gujarat, India
  20. Indian Spot-billed Duck - ML642803589
    Chengalpattu, Tamil Nadu, India
  21. Indian Spot-billed Duck - ML642803317
    Chengalpattu, Tamil Nadu, India
  22. Indian Spot-billed Duck - ML642800115
    Chengalpattu, Tamil Nadu, India
  23. Indian Spot-billed Duck - ML642800013
    Chengalpattu, Tamil Nadu, India
  24. Indian Spot-billed Duck - ML642798733
    Anonymous
    Pune, Maharashtra, India
  25. Indian Spot-billed Duck - ML642797414
    Anonymous
    Pune, Maharashtra, India
    Age and sex Adult, Unknown sex - 1; Juvenile, Unknown sex - 2
  26. Indian Spot-billed Duck - ML642797415
    Anonymous
    Pune, Maharashtra, India
    Age and sex Adult, Unknown sex - 1; Juvenile, Unknown sex - 2
  27. Indian Spot-billed Duck - ML642797375
    Anonymous
    Pune, Maharashtra, India
  28. Indian Spot-billed Duck - ML642797197
    Vizianagaram, Andhra Pradesh, India
  29. Indian Spot-billed Duck - ML642797195
    Anonymous
    Pune, Maharashtra, India
  30. Indian Spot-billed Duck - ML642796587
    rating 2
    1 rating
    South West Delhi, Delhi, India